Transaction efbfb2323a000f6ea0e6f6fe81786a8dd6b30c02e2126091718bf26f77b88656
1 Input
1 Output
-
efbfb2323a000f6ea0e6f6fe81786a8dd6b30c02e2126091718bf26f77b88656:0
- value
- 2996490
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 72cbebf3f1188aed539c277dc97a465f5fc7f5d7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BTzKbaTgrvgG6xQmbkrLsLmMqjHKiHUnJ